Description
↓↓
American Football (often abbreviated as American Football or Football in the U.S.) is a popular team sport played primarily in the United States, though it is also growing in popularity in other countries. The game involves two teams, each aiming to score points by advancing the ball into the opponent's end zone.
History
↓↓
American football evolved in the late 19th century from rugby and soccer in the United States.
The first college football game was played in 1869 between Rutgers and Princeton.
Walter Camp, known as the “Father of American Football,” helped develop key rules in the 1880s.
The sport grew rapidly in colleges before professional leagues were formed.
The NFL (National Football League) was established in 1920.
The Super Bowl, first held in 1967, became a major sporting event in the U.S.
Today, American football is one of the most popular sports in the United States.
